    Elle G.

    Great spot for Mediterranean food. Reservations are recommended at this very busy location on University. Service was friendly and prompt. They are known for the Schnitzel but also things like a hummus plate with meat or veg toppings and they're wonderful in house made pita type bread. We really loved it and will be back for Brunch sometime soon.

    Larie L.

    If you check the low online reviews of this place - poor service and poor food quality are the common reasons for the negative feedbacks from customers. You would think that management will addressed these concerns. I guess not, since it's an ongoing thing and I've experienced it firsthand. We went for their breakfast and ordered the Protein Packed Omelette and also ordered the Shakshuka with a choice of challah bread. The omelette which contains turkey bacon and beef sausage tasted bland. It doesn't even taste good and primarily because of the minuscule meat quantity in the omelette. So basically you're just eating scrambled eggs and for 20 bucks definitely not worth it! When I got my order of Shakshuka it came with a multigrain bread instead of challah which is what I originally selected. When I told the server (Eden) about this, all she said was 'I put in a challah bread with your Shakshuka.' No apologies from this server nor the willingness to correct the mistake. Clearly you can tell that staff here don't even care about customer's concerns. And this is not the only occurrence of their bad service. When you ask for something like say butter, expect it to arrive at your table when you're almost close to finishing your bread. That's how slow their service is. And the Shakshuka was such a disappointment. Eggs were unevenly cooked, the tomato sauce so salty. Definitely the worst Shakshuka I've ever tried. For a restaurant that doesn't value customers, staff that continuously delivers bad customer service and inconsistent food quality - a repeat visit is highly unlikely to happen and will certainly not recommend this place to families and friends.

    Shaguna W.

    Loved the food, service and many variety. We sat out on the patio which was beautiful and not crowded. Service was friendly and at a nice pace. Turkish coffee was fantastic! So rich and delicious. Shared the Mezza Platter which was a whole meal on its own. The pita is unbelievable! Had the grilled Mediterranean salmon. It was good but very thin slice. The crushed potatoes on the side were delicious! Loved the falafel, so light and the hummus was thick and creamy. Can't wait to go back!

    We were passing through Union on a recent weekday and I noticed that Miznon had finally opened. I…read morefigured I should probably try one of their offerings, and a quick perusal of their menu led me directly to the Folded Cheeseburger Pita ("Beef chuck cheeseburger with a golden cheddar crown. In a pita with garlic aioli, sour cream, tomato and pickles.") Who can say no to a concoction like that? Not this guy, that's for sure. It was probably about 15 minutes between the time I ordered and when I got the food, so this is clearly not the place to go if you're in a rush. But I'd say the food was worth the wait. That cheese crust is the obvious star of the show here, while the fresh, soft bread is also quite delicious. The other components are tasty too, but the patty itself is the weakest link. It didn't have any kind of crust and just seemed a little on the bland side. But that's a minor complaint for a rather decadent lunch that I quite enjoyed eating.

    Little Persian/Iranian restaurant serving your typical combination of rice and meat. But they also…read morehave other traditional stew dishes, sandwiches/burgers, and salads. Overall the food was fine, but the price is a bit high for what you get. For $13-15, you get a skewer of meat (like chicken, veal, koobideh) which comes with rice and a roasted tomato. Unfortunately, they don't allow you to switch your carbs to a salad, thus forcing you to pay an additional $3, for a salad and yogurt. That works out to be almost $20 with a soda... a bit pricey given this is more of a take-out fast food joint. The food is alright. Pretty average, typical Persian food. The skewers are all quite fresh, tomatoes are BBQ'd fresh. Your rice and meat dishes come with a bit of butter for your to add to your meal too. Also... the amount of rice they give is HYYUUGGGEE. If you're hungry, this is perf for you! Although this place seems mostly to be a takeout joint, they do have a couple tables and some bar chairs available if you'd like to sit in. Credit card is accepted here!
